What Does a Mesothelioma Lawyer in Brownsville Cost?

Most mesothelioma lawyers in Texas work on a contingency fee basis meaning you pay no upfront costs. The attorney typically receives 33 to 40 percent of any settlement or court award. Some firms also charge for case expenses such as filing fees or expert witness costs. Costs can vary significantly based on the complexity of the case and whether it goes to trial. Frequently Asked Questions

What is the time limit to file a mesothelioma lawsuit in Texas?
In Texas you generally have two years from the date of diagnosis to file a personal injury claim. For wrongful death cases the deadline is two years from the date of death. Missing this deadline can bar you from recovering compensation.
Can I file a claim if the exposure happened in Brownsville but I now live elsewhere?
Yes you can file a claim in Texas if the asbestos exposure occurred in Brownsville or if the defendant does business in Texas. Texas courts have jurisdiction over claims involving local industrial sites or oil refineries.
What types of compensation are available in Texas mesothelioma cases?
Compensation may include medical expenses lost wages pain and suffering and funeral costs. Texas law also allows punitive damages in cases of gross negligence by the company responsible for the exposure.
